Friday, May 25, 2007
John Amaechi on The Colbert Report
Posted by
For The Love of Sports
at
5/25/2007
Labels: Colbert Report, John Amaechi, John Amaechi on the Colbert Report, Stephen Colbert
Subscribe to:
Post Comments (Atom)
"The Star-Spangled Banner's going on right now and I don't even celebrate that... because I got dolphin teef"
Posted by
For The Love of Sports
at
5/25/2007
Labels: Colbert Report, John Amaechi, John Amaechi on the Colbert Report, Stephen Colbert
No comments:
Post a Comment